Morrissey Returns to the US…for a festival appearance in Delaware

[dropcap]M[/dropcap]orrissey finally returns to the US this summer—slated to perform at the Firefly Music Festival in Dover, Delaware.  This marks the former Smiths singer’s first U.S. concert appearance since canceling an American tour last summer due to illness.

Tickets are on sale now.

No news yet whether Morrissey has further US gigs in the works this year. He currently has nine European concerts slated for March.
